"Check your progress
Open the Fitness app at any time to see how you’re doing.
When you carry your iPhone with you, motion sensors track your steps, distance, and flights climbed to estimate active calories burned. Any workouts you complete in compatible third-party apps also contribute to the progress shown on your Move ring.
Note: You can add a Fitness widget that lets you track your daily activity directly from your Home Screen or Lock Screen. See Add widgets on iPhone and Personalize your iPhone Lock Screen.
An overlapping ring means you exceeded your goal. Tap the Activity area to see a summary, including total steps, your workouts, and more."
